Mirror hours, reversed hours and triple hours
A mirror hour is a time where the hours match the minutes — 01:01, 11:11, 22:22. A reversed mirror hour reflects them — 12:21, 21:12 — and tradition reads these as slightly more urgent, transitional signals. A triple hour repeats one digit three times — 01:11, 05:55, 23:33 — concentrating that digit's energy. In every case, tradition treats catching the time by chance as the meaningful part: the message counts when the clock finds you, not when you wait for it. All three families are close cousins of angel numbers — the same digits carrying the same energies, just on a clock face.
